Insomnium is a Finnish melodic death metal band from Joensuu, active since 1997. Their sound pairs heavy, twin-guitar riffing with melancholic atmospheres and lyrics rooted in sorrow, loss, and Nordic nature. Nine studio albums in, they remain one of the genre's most consistent acts - their 2016 concept record Winter's Gate was the first to reach number one in Finland.
Guitarist Tomy Laisto officially joined Insomnium as a permanent member in early 2026.
Insomnium performed at the Tuska Open Air festival in Helsinki in June 2025.
Insomnium announced a 2025 European anniversary tour celebrating the 10th anniversary of Shadows of the Dying Sun, with Omnium Gatherum and Hinayana as support.
Insomnium parted ways with guitarist Jani Liimatainen in February 2024 after losing contact with him; the band continued as a four-piece with guest musicians for live shows.
Insomnium released their ninth studio album Anno 1696 via Century Media Records on 24 February 2023.
